Default Breaker Panel in lieu of Fuse Busses

My 98 SCR3200 has begun to show some signs of electronic corrosion, especially in the area of the two fuse buss panel behind the panel door at the helm. It was suggested to me over the weekend by a fellow boater that I might want to consider replacing those buss panels with marine breaker panels, thereby eliminating the need for fuses altogether. Anyone ventured down this road?
